  • I have two Macs: an MBA and the new iMac.  Is there a way to have iTunes and all the content in it identical on both machines?

    I have two Macs: an MBA and the new iMac.  Is there a way to have iTunes and all the content in it identical on both machines?

    Yes you can copy the content to your new machine and use Home Sharing to keep the content identical
    Connect the two machines via an ethernet cable it is 3 times faster than Wifi. Turn wifi off on one machine to enforce ethernet connection
    In System Preferences, Sharing turn on File Sharing
    Then
    Copy the music/itunes folder from the Macbook pro to the music/ folder on the imac
    Both machines should now have the same library
    Disconnect H the ethernet cable
    Set up Home Sharing and under Settings at the bottom of the Home Sharing page. Select to transfer new purchases.
    Do the same on the other machine.
    Then when you r machines are connected by wifi and each time you start itunes it will transfer your new purchases
    Setting up home sharing

  • MBA and ethernet setup assistant

    I just purchased a 2013 MBA, and want to transfer my files over from my existing 2009 MBP. I have a Category 5 ethernet cable and a USB-Ethernet adapter to do this. I have the two computers connected with the ethernet cable, but they cannot seem to find each other using Migration Assistant on the 2009 MBP and the Setup Assistant on the MBA (I have my WiFi turned off on the MBP because otherwise it seems to want to use WiFi to transfer the data, which takes 40+ hours). How can I get the computers to "see" each other via the ethernet connection? I have tried googling this but haven't been able to find a single straight answer that pertains to my particular situation. Thank you for any help.

    You have two choices:
    If you want to use migration assistant over network, first put both computers on the same network or get a small switch and connect them both to the same switch. Then launch Migration assistant on the MBA, choose from another Mac, and Use Network. Next open Migration assistant on the MBP (source), choose To another Mac, and follow the onscreen instruction. It will ask to set a passcode and continue with the transfer.
    If you want to use firewire: Connect both machines with Firewire and restart souce MBP holding T. Then launch Migration assistant on the MBA and transfer.

  • Another MBA and remote disc problem... HELP ME!!!

    This is a last ditch attempt before backing over my mba with my car...
    I'm trying to do an erase and install using the remote disc... it starts out great, i put the disc in my other computer, a pc, (which has worked just fine before as a remote disc). I follow the directions, select the disc i want to use, tell the pc to use airpart, restart the mac holding the options key, connect the mac to the network, click the arrow under the startup disc on the mba then WHAM! end of communication... the mba freezes for a few moments before rebooting like normal, while the status screen on the pc still says it is waiting for the mba to connect, i've tried over and over and over and the same thing happens each and every time, i don't know what's going wrong... please someone help me out here.

    Plug both computers, your MBA and the one sharing the install disk into an Ethernet network. Wireless is a nice idea, but terribly unstable for any significant reinstall or restore. Of course, you will need the USB/Ethernet dongle for you MBA. if you have a time capsule, restores work wonderfully this way if you plug both computers into it. dont even try to use a USB hub...wont work

  • Differences between my MBA and old MBP

    I've noticed a few differences in the behavior of these two computers, and I prefer the OLD way better, but I can't figure out how to do it.
    In the past, both my iMac & MBP allowed me, in Mail, to use my mouse/trackpad to select a whole string of emails at once, either by just scrolling down, or by holding COmmand as I clicked on each email. I could then delete the whole bunch at once.
    But now, on the MBA, I can only select and delete one item at a time.   Is there a setting somewhere I am missing?
    On the old computers, I could wake my computer by moving the mouse.  Now I have to hit a key to wake from sleep.  Not a biggie, but old habits die hard! :-)
    Other "new" stuff I see on the MBA:
    Under DEVICES in the FINDER, I see a "Remote Disk" that has nothing in it, and that I cannot remove. If I look in GET INFO, it gives me no information, other than a box I can check to Lock it.  What the heck is this?
    Oddly, while I CAN charge my iPhone via the USB port, it will not charge my Nook via that same Port.  And when I try to attach an external hard drive using a USB hub, it won't see the EHD - but that same hub allows me to charge the iPhone, or attach a mouse.
    Battery seems to last FOREVER! :-)

    I can help with one of those questions -- the Remote Disk. Since the MacBook Air does not have an optical drive, you can use remote disk to share another computer's optical drive. The following has information: DVD or CD sharing: Using Remote Disc
